Designed by Rodrigo Fuenzalida, Mixta Ess is a serif font family. This typeface has twelve styles and was published by Latinotype.


Mixta Essential is a contemporary sans-serif typeface with characteristic and defined features. This font was inspired by the idea of mixing different types of terminals in order to give the font a singular appearance. Its design is composed of diverse styles such as Didone and classic typefaces as well as current font trends.

This new essential version of Mixta does not include Cyrillic support, alternate styles or OpenType features. Mixta Essential, with a basic language support, has been adapted for optimal use on macOS and Windows environments.

Mixta Essential was specially designed for branding, advertising, Tv and social media.

Designed by Ryoichi Tsunekawa, Short Films is an art deco font family. This typeface has twelve styles and was published by Dharma Type . Download Now Server 1 Download Now Server 2 Download Now Server 3 Short Films is an all-new-styled family, which kind of looks like Art Deco Style. Wide opened counters and softly rounded bowls create a new feeling – Retro but futuristic, geometric but humanistic. Exquisite contrast between thin and bold parts of glyphs make mixed feeling – Pop and feminine, formal and casual, strong and soft. The most distinctive feature is a coexistence of decorativeness and Readability. This coexistence expands the range of font usage. You can use this font for not only titling but also body-text. Short Films consists of 6 weights and their matching Italics for a wide range of usages.
